Implementing Risk Management Techniques in High-Variance Scenarios
Adjusting Bet Sizes to Mitigate Potential Losses
Fundamental to risk management is the calibration of bet sizes relative to volatility. During high-variance periods, reducing stakes limits exposure to large swings. For example, a player might halve their usual bets to cushion against unpredictable market movements. This disciplined approach preserves bankrolls during downturns, allowing sustained participation until conditions stabilize.
Developing Buffer Strategies for Sudden Market Swings
Buffer strategies involve maintaining reserve funds or employing stop-loss mechanisms to prevent catastrophic losses. Setting predefined loss limitsâsuch as a maximum percentage of bankroll per sessionâhelps players respond swiftly when volatility spikes. Additionally, diversifying play across different formats or stakes can distribute risk, reducing the impact of sudden market swings.

Analyzing the Role of Psychological Resilience in Volatile Conditions
Managing Tilt and Emotional Reactions During Loss Streaks
Market swings can trigger emotional responses, leading to tiltâa state of emotional upset that impairs decision-making. Recognizing signs of tilt and implementing techniques such as deep breathing, breaks, or reframing the situation can prevent costly errors. Maintaining emotional stability is vital for executing sound strategies amidst volatility.
